A spinal cord stimulator sends mild electrical pulses through the body to control pain. The electrical impulses change the way your brain perceives pain, reducing the sensation of pain in the affected areas and reducing the need for other pain management treatments like painkillers. Dorsal Root Ganglion (DRG) stimulation is a similar procedure that treats chronic pain in the hips, groin, or lower body. These stimulators can make an immediate impact on your pain with a short, minimally invasive procedure, improving sleep and bringing relief.

These injections use steroids to suppress the immune system's response, which lowers swelling and alleviates pain. In some cases, these injections can lead to a permanent alleviation of pain! Common ailments treated by these injections include pain, numbness, weakness, or sensitivity in the arms, scapula, or shoulders, along with alleviation of chronic neck and back pain.

The procedure involves using a tiny electrode to deliver short radiofrequency pulses that directly target the specific nerves causing you pain. Dr. Kuppusamy guides the electrode into the proper place with a hollow needle and local anesthetic for minimal discomfort. After a short rest period following your procedure, you’ll notice a reduction in pain and improvement in your ability to get out and live your life.

Vertiflex is a minimally invasive procedure that implants a tiny spacer between the vertebrae. This non-surgical alternative to back surgery offers pain relief without long recovery times, as well as improved movement and flexibility of the spine following implantation. Because Vertiflex gives space without removing vertebrae, it limits the damage to surrounding tissues as well.

In both treatments, bone cement holds the vertebrae together, reducing pain and inflammation while the fracture heals. Vertebroplasty uses a needle for this task, and kyphoplasty uses a balloon to create space for the cement (useful in compression fractures). As your body repairs the fracture, you will experience a significant reduction in pain and an increase in spinal mobility.
